Question: I am trying to get info for a friend. Her son is 4--rash over legs and arms, streaky, red, painful swollen lymph nodes in armpits, groin and behind knees. Had pain in his hip at times and he will lean to side to reduce pain. This has been going on for over 4 months on and off. Fever in January but not since. Any thoughts? Thank you.

The symptoms you mentioned could be seen in viral infections. It is very rare for a viral infection to stay for such a long time.

I recommend him to be put on course of antibiotics. If the condition does not subside then FNAC (fine needle aspiration cytology) of a swollen lymph node has to be done. In this test a small amount of material is extracted from the lymph node using needle and examined under the microscope to identify the cause for the illness.
